Definition
A Norn is one of the fates in Norse mythology, often depicted as weaving the threads of destiny for gods and humans alike ๐งต. There are usually considered to be three main Norns who reside at the Well of Urd at the base of Yggdrasil, the world tree. They determine the past, present, and future. Think of them as the ultimate arbiters of fate. They represent the inescapable nature of destiny and the interconnectedness of all things.
